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,342,849,982
Lastest Block:
1,994,661
Utxos:
1,985,638
Nodes:
344
OmniXEP Contracts:
280
Block details
[STAKE]
15/08/2025 09:50:56 UTC
Txid
2863a19e4a2155e9004e9a0bc70187f5c8e0d0aabe95c4d67bdc9cc8dc29a4af
Block
1,828,018
Block hash
6343d154515003fe31561f805becd04eb9855ae68bef3e0cac2445d17b7fb1f8
Stake amount
336.31917282 XEP
Sender
ep1qknum54qlxh77wnwqm8vuxktunfqla5n972mjyq
Recipient
ep1q2xh4r6tnhuuua8drw064290dtke3m4r7ne605m
(5,656,730.79515958 XEP)